Релиз moonraker - Web API для Клиппера
Go to file
Arksine d1388080c4 moonraker: don't crash the server if an optional plugin fails to import
The server can still operate and be used to fetch the logs if a plugin fails to load.  Add a 'failed_plugins' field to the /server/info response so clients can notify users that this plugin failed to load.

Signed-off-by:  Eric Callahan <arksine.code@gmail.com>
2021-01-06 12:32:26 -05:00
docs docs: note update_manager API changes 2021-01-04 08:51:41 -05:00
moonraker moonraker: don't crash the server if an optional plugin fails to import 2021-01-06 12:32:26 -05:00
scripts update_manager: move repo specific data to a supplemental config file 2020-12-30 19:45:20 -05:00
test/client test client: log when an update is complete 2020-12-17 17:45:51 -05:00
.editorconfig moonraker: add .editorconfig file 2020-11-08 08:50:51 -05:00
.gitattributes Initial commit 2020-07-01 20:13:59 -04:00
LICENSE Initial commit 2020-07-01 20:13:59 -04:00
README.md docs: note update_manager API changes 2021-01-04 08:51:41 -05:00

README.md

Moonraker - API Web Server for Klipper

Moonraker is a Python 3 based web server that exposes APIs with which client applications may use to interact with Klipper. Communcation between the Klippy host and Moonraker is done over a Unix Domain Socket. Tornado is used to provide Moonraker's server functionality.

Note that Moonraker does not come bundled with a client, you will need to install one. The following clients are currently available:

Changes

This section contains changelogs that users and developers may reference to see if any action is necessary on their part. The date of the most recent change is included.

Users:
user_changes.md - December 31st 2020

Developers:
api_changes.md - January 4th 2021